Time-multiplexing: n-ary
codes (I)
Using a 4-ary code, 3 patterns are
used to encode 64 stripes (Horn & Kiryati)
•n-ary codes reduce the number of patterns by
increasing the number of projected intensities (grey levels/colours) à increases the basis of the code
•
•The number of patterns, the number of grey
levels or colours and the number of encoded stripes are strongly related à fixing two of these parameters the reamaining one is obtained
Using a binary code, 6 patterns
are necessary to encode 64 stripes
